| Zebrafish casp-3a, casp-8, and casp-9 are expressed in the eye and optic tectum during RGC arborization and synaptogenesis. (A–H) Transverse sections of the retina (A, C, E, and G; dorsal is up) and tectum (B, D, F and H; dorsal is up) at 80 hpf. (A–F) casp-3a, casp-8, and casp-9 are expressed in the RGC layer of the retina and tectum. G and H) casp-8 sense RNA control. RGC, retinal ganglion cells; IPL, inner plexiform layer; INL, inner nuclear layer; Tec, tectum. Bars, 50 μm. |
